When you have a table with dates in one column it is often useful to get subtotals for each month or other date ranges. There are many ways to do this using simple or complex formulas, table categories or pivot tables.

Learn to use Safari on your iPhone more productively by mastering tabs. There are a ton of ways to create, manage and group your tabs, as ways to keep the number of tabs you have open under control.

You can flip photos, or rotate a photo 90 degrees or a smaller amount to straighten it or match the horizon. It is quick and easy in the Photos app, but also can be done with an image file in a variety of ways.

A look at five methods for quickly inserting text on the iPhone. You can use the built-in Text Replacements, build your own Shortcuts menu, or use a third-party app keyboard.

You don't need a third-party app to save and return to articles to read later. Safari's Reading List and Reader View features can be used instead. If you want to collect and organize larger lists, you can use bookmarks or save articles as files.

If the Calculator app is missing a specific calculation that you use often, like a Time Value Of Money calculation, you can just create that in Shortcuts. Once you have built the Shortcut, you can use it over and over again.
